What Are Effluent Filters?
Effluent filters are specialized screens installed at septic tank outlets, capturing non-biodegradable solids like plastics, sanitary products, and grease before wastewater reaches drain fields. In Kenya’s high-density areas like Nairobi’s Eastlands or Karen estates, these filters prevent soil contamination and costly backups. Without maintenance, filters clog within 6-12 months, leading to overflows and health risks from pathogens.

Signs You Need Effluent Filter Cleaning
Watch for gurgling toilets, pooling water near drain fields, or sewage backups—common in 48% of untreated Nairobi systems. Slow showers in apartments signal 80% filter blockage, while high water bills indicate leaks from strained pumps. In rural Kenya, foul yard smells precede failures during rainy seasons.
